Harry Potter’s a lot darker than people think. People think “oh, it’s a kid series”, but really, it’s so dark. You don’t realize it until you read it again when you’re older. Harry’s an orphan; his parents were killed during war. Lord Voldemort is the equivalent of Hitler, and is basically trying to commit genocide. The whole series is about discrimination, war, corruption, and it talks about what happens when a group of people start believing that they’re superior. There’s also the fact that death eaters casually torture people - Frank and Alice were tortured to insanity. Students were tortured by professors. A government authorized teacher was torturing students by carving words onto their hands. The wizarding world families have slaves. There are people like Remus kicked out of society and can’t get jobs because of things they can’t even control. There are teenagers fighting in war, and children losing parents. The corruption is so bad that innocents can be sent to prison. A headmaster of a wizarding school sent a child to live in an abusive household, and did nothing about it. All for the sake of making sure that the child grows up like a pig for slaughter for the prophesy, and becomes the perfect savior. Harry Potter is really dark, and definitely not just a children’s story. It should not be dismissed as such. It may be intended for a younger audience, but it definitely taught me a lot more than some other books. ~ Cassiopeia
